Comes in a resealable bag and stays always fresh!. Nigella seeds – also known as black cumin and black caraway. Nigella seeds are also a terrific, crunchy, last-minute enhancement to salads of all kinds, adding texture alongside their smoky, peppery flavour. Nigella seeds are a versatile addition to any kitchen, and are especially at home in Indian, Turkish, Iranian and North African cuisines. In foods, black seed is used as a flavouring or spice. Try black cumin seeds on steamed or stir-fried vegetables, sprinkled on fish with lemon, or in an omelette instead of black pepper.
